The Ultimate Guide to AI Vulnerability Scanning

Key Takeaways
- AI vulnerability scanning is crucial for maintaining the integrity and security of AI models.
- Leading tools like Microsoft's Counterfit and IBM's Adversarial Robustness Toolbox provide comprehensive vulnerability assessments.
- Effective AI vulnerability scanning requires balancing coverage with computational efficiency.
The Importance of AI Vulnerability Scanning
AI models are at the forefront of technological advancement, powering everything from recommendation systems to autonomous vehicles. However, as these models become increasingly critical, they also become prime targets for adversarial attacks. AI vulnerability scanning plays an essential role in identifying and mitigating weaknesses in AI systems.
A survey by Gartner highlighted that by 2025, more than 60% of AI applications are expected to embed vulnerability detection mechanisms. This emphasizes the growing recognition of the need to secure AI models in real-time.
Current Landscape of AI Vulnerability Scanning
Popular Tools and Frameworks
-
Microsoft's Counterfit
- An automated tool for assessing the vulnerability of AI systems, particularly concerning adversarial attacks. Counterfit can mimic the behaviors of attacks, helping developers to harden their models. GitHub Repo
-
IBM's Adversarial Robustness Toolbox (ART)
- Provides developers with a robust framework to test the security of their AI systems comprehensively. It supports methods for both attacks and defense, making it versatile for various scenarios. Project Page
-
Google's TensorFlow Privacy
- This tool focuses on maintaining the privacy of datasets used in AI training, which is a crucial aspect of model vulnerability. GitHub Repo
These tools are designed to integrate seamlessly with existing development pipelines, allowing teams to automate their security assessments and improve the robustness of their models.
Vulnerability Assessment Techniques
AI vulnerability scanning often employs several techniques:
- Adversarial Attack Simulation: Testing how models react to deliberately malformed inputs.
- Data Poisoning Checks: Monitoring training data for maliciously injected, misleading samples.
- Model Extraction: Ensuring that models are not leak-sensitive information through queries.
According to a study published by arXiv, adversarial attacks can reduce the accuracy of models by up to 30%, which underscores the critical need for these scanning mechanisms.
Balancing Efficiency with Security
One of the main challenges in AI vulnerability scanning is striking a balance between comprehensive coverage and computational efficiency. Computing resources are often limited, mandating efficient scanning processes to maintain operational performance.
A 2022 benchmark by OpenAI revealed that robust vulnerability scanning could increase computational load by up to 75% for large language models. This fact presses the urgency for intelligent monitoring tools like Payloop to offer AI cost intelligence solutions, providing strategic insights into optimizing resource usage.
| Tool Name | Key Feature | Resource Impact |
|---|---|---|
| Counterfit | Automated vulnerability testing | Moderate |
| ART | Defense strategy testing, robustness | Moderate to High |
| TensorFlow Privacy | Data privacy maintenance and audits | Low to Moderate |
Practical Recommendations
-
Integrate Early and Often
- Implement vulnerability scanning tools early in the development lifecycle to catch potential flaws before they mature.
-
Adopt a Layered Approach
- Use a combination of tools and techniques to cover all aspects of AI vulnerabilities, from data input validations to model query responses.
-
Leverage Cost Intelligence Tools
- Utilize solutions like Payloop to monitor the cost-effectiveness of your vulnerability scanning processes.
-
Continuous Education and Training
- Keep your team updated with the latest in AI security trends and vulnerabilities.
Conclusion
Securing AI systems against vulnerabilities is non-negotiable in today’s tech landscape. By leveraging advanced tools and adopting a comprehensive strategy, organizations can protect their models while maintaining efficiency.
This process not only safeguards technological investments but also enhances trust in AI-driven decisions, fostering better overall acceptance and innovation.
For those looking to stay ahead of the curve in AI security, keeping an eye on cost-optimized solutions like Payloop can provide the dual benefit of robust security without incurring unnecessary costs.